the latest achievements of science and technology. The Law of Turkmenistan "On Education" adopted
in the planned form in 2021 has several features. First, until the 2020-2021 academic year,
professional education was defined by "steps". In accordance with the 2011 international standard of
the International Classification of Education Standards (ICES), with the adoption of the Law of
Turkmenistan "On Education" adopted in 2021 in a planned form, professional education is
distinguished by "levels". Second, the former "primary vocational education level" was designated as
"technical education level".
Thirdly, in accordance with the requirements of the "Concept of developing the digital
economy in Turkmenistan in 2019-2025" and "Concept of developing the digital education system",
a new Article 17 entitled "Implementation of educational programs through e-learning and distance
learning technologies" was included in the new Law. In the period of formation of the digital economy

provides economic development in the country. According to estimates given by the International
Labor
Organization, if the youth unemployment rate in the world is halved, the global GDP will
increase by 5-7%. These data not only show that the youth is a huge creative force in ensuring the
socio-economic development of the country, but also testify that the future direction of the country
depends on the solution of these problems at the present time. There are several features of the set of
activities for youth employment:
First of all, great importance is placed on coordinating the work of institutions that help young
people to adapt to the labor market, that is, systems related to education, family, employment, and
vocational training. Second, it is noteworthy that different groups of young people, such as industrial
workers, job seekers, graduates, high school seniors, and military service youth,
are covered by
specific activities in the plan. Thirdly, in order to assess the actual situation in the youth labor market,
it is necessary to collect data on its subjects, analyze them systematically, and predict future
development trends based on them. Fourthly, the importance of coordinating the activities of various
sectors to provide employment, vocational training and professional guidance to its various groups,
especially young citizens looking for work, is increasing. This task falls to the Pudagara group on
employment of young specialists in Turkmenistan, which was approved by the specific decision 319
issued by the President of Turkmenistan on August 18, 2017.
